Get Your Free EstimateFlood Damage Restoration is the complete process of removing standing water, drying out soaked structural framing, and disinfecting your home after a major water event. When heavy rains overwhelm your basement or a pipe bursts, standing water immediately begins soaking into drywall, subfloors, and insulation, creating an urgent crisis that requires professional intervention. Our approach starts within hours of your call. First, we use industrial-grade truck-mounted extractors to pull out bulk water, followed by high-velocity air movers and low-grain dehumidifiers positioned strategically throughout the affected rooms. We monitor moisture levels daily using thermal imaging and digital hygrometers to track progress and ensure hidden pockets of water inside wall cavities are completely dried out.
Redmond receives an average of 45 inches of rain per year, and local properties frequently face heavy moisture challenges due to saturated clay soils and high winter water tables. When crawlspaces and basements flood during Pacific Northwest storms, porous building materials absorb moisture rapidly. If left unchecked, this environment accelerates wood rot and indoor mold colonization within 48 hours.

Redmond's damp climate and cool winters create ideal conditions for mold to spread quickly inside water-damaged walls. When moisture gets trapped behind baseboards or inside insulation, it lingers indefinitely unless mechanical drying equipment is brought in to force evaporation.
Building materials like oriented strand board and drywall lose structural integrity rapidly when exposed to prolonged dampness. In local neighborhoods near the Sammamish River or sloped areas prone to runoff pooling, foundation seepage can introduce outside groundwater laden with silt and bacteria directly into your living space.
Acting quickly stops secondary water damage from compounding repair bills.
